SAML SLO is supported for which two firewall features? (Choose two.)

  • A. GlobalProtect Portal
  • B. CaptivePortal
  • C. WebUI
  • D. CLI
Show Suggested Answer Hide Answer
Suggested Answer: AC 🗳️

A and C. Not B!!!!! Don't' mess SSO and SLO: https://docs.paloaltonetworks.com/pan-os/10-1/pan-os-admin/authentication/configure-saml-authentication SSO is available to administrators and to GlobalProtect and Authentication Portal end users. SLO is available to administrators and GlobalProtect end users, but not to Authentication Portal end users. Administrators can use SAML to authenticate to the firewall web interface, but not to the CLI.
